EntityBase Refactor (#2418)
* Renamed Nameable to EntityBase (cpp) * Renamed NAMEABLE_SCHEMA to ENTITY_BASE_SCHEMA (Python) * Renamed cg.Nameable to cg.EntityBase (Python) * Remove redundant use of CONF_NAME from esp32_touch * Remove redundant use of CONF_NAME from mcp3008 * Updated test * Moved EntityBase from Component.h and Component.cpp * Added icon property to EntityBase * Added CONF_ICON to ENTITY_BASE_SCHEMA and added setup_entity function to cpp_helpers * Added MQTT component getters for icon and disabled_by_default * Lint * Removed icon field from MQTT components * Code generation now uses setup_entity to setENTITY_BASE_SCHEMA fields * Removed unused import * Added cstdint include * Optimisation: don't set icon if it is empty * Remove icon from NumberTraits and SelectTraits * Removed unused import * Integration and Total Daily Energy sensors now inherit icons from their parents during code generation * Minor comment correction * Removed redundant icon-handling code from sensor, switch, and text_sensor * Update esphome/components/tsl2591/tsl2591.h Co-authored-by: Oxan van Leeuwen <oxan@oxanvanleeuwen.nl> * Added icon property to binary sensor, climate, cover, and fan component tests * Added icons for Binary Sensor, Climate, Cover, Fan, and Light to API * Consolidated EntityBase fields in MQTT components Co-authored-by: Oxan van Leeuwen <oxan@oxanvanleeuwen.nl>
